#include #include #include MODULE_INFO(vermagic, VERMAGIC_STRING); __visible struct module __this_module __attribute__((section(".gnu.linkonce.this_module"))) = { .name = KBUILD_MODNAME, .init = init_module, #ifdef CONFIG_MODULE_UNLOAD .exit = cleanup_module, #endif .arch = MODULE_ARCH_INIT, }; MODULE_INFO(intree, "Y"); static const struct modversion_info ____versions[] __used __attribute__((section("__versions"))) = { { 0xf0da9032, __VMLINUX_SYMBOL_STR(module_layout) }, { 0x94866d79, __VMLINUX_SYMBOL_STR(xfrm_unregister_km) }, { 0xeaff29bc, __VMLINUX_SYMBOL_STR(unregister_pernet_subsys) }, { 0x28ff4b13, __VMLINUX_SYMBOL_STR(xfrm_register_km) }, { 0xbbc1073a, __VMLINUX_SYMBOL_STR(register_pernet_subsys) }, { 0x719b77d, __VMLINUX_SYMBOL_STR(xfrm_audit_policy_add) }, { 0x7361eaf0, __VMLINUX_SYMBOL_STR(xfrm_policy_insert) }, { 0xc83273d4, __VMLINUX_SYMBOL_STR(km_query) }, { 0x638b2e40, __VMLINUX_SYMBOL_STR(xfrm_state_delete) }, { 0x2335db3e, __VMLINUX_SYMBOL_STR(xfrm_state_lookup_byaddr) }, { 0xd417808c, __VMLINUX_SYMBOL_STR(xfrm_sad_getinfo) }, { 0x35478ffe, __VMLINUX_SYMBOL_STR(rt_spin_unlock_wait) }, { 0x336bb0f1, __VMLINUX_SYMBOL_STR(xfrm_spd_getinfo) }, { 0x80227e58, __VMLINUX_SYMBOL_STR(xfrm_find_acq_byseq) }, { 0x41ff6105, __VMLINUX_SYMBOL_STR(xfrm_alloc_spi) }, { 0xafb53c6d, __VMLINUX_SYMBOL_STR(xfrm_find_acq) }, { 0xf10526ac, __VMLINUX_SYMBOL_STR(verify_spi_info) }, { 0x328a05f1, __VMLINUX_SYMBOL_STR(strncpy) }, { 0xbb5d343d, __VMLINUX_SYMBOL_STR(xfrm_get_acqseq) }, { 0x27e1a049, __VMLINUX_SYMBOL_STR(printk) }, { 0xeb12f93e, __VMLINUX_SYMBOL_STR(xfrm_garbage_collect) }, { 0x89afbbe, __VMLINUX_SYMBOL_STR(kfree_skb) }, { 0xcf4eb7b4, __VMLINUX_SYMBOL_STR(__netlink_kernel_create) }, { 0x11937413, __VMLINUX_SYMBOL_STR(xfrm_state_walk) }, { 0x83b009ea, __VMLINUX_SYMBOL_STR(xfrm_state_walk_init) }, { 0x984af5d1, __VMLINUX_SYMBOL_STR(kmem_cache_alloc) }, { 0xf66940e2, __VMLINUX_SYMBOL_STR(kmalloc_caches) }, { 0x4f391d0e, __VMLINUX_SYMBOL_STR(nla_parse) }, { 0x84831bcf, __VMLINUX_SYMBOL_STR(__netlink_dump_start) }, { 0xa17b8274, __VMLINUX_SYMBOL_STR(netlink_net_capable) }, { 0x37a0cba, __VMLINUX_SYMBOL_STR(kfree) }, { 0xda19d2c4, __VMLINUX_SYMBOL_STR(xfrm_state_add) }, { 0x560e014, __VMLINUX_SYMBOL_STR(xfrm_audit_state_add) }, { 0xf880a7a2, __VMLINUX_SYMBOL_STR(xfrm_state_update) }, { 0xbfad5cb4, __VMLINUX_SYMBOL_STR(xfrm_init_replay) }, { 0x91c3a9b1, __VMLINUX_SYMBOL_STR(__xfrm_init_state) }, { 0x7c30b8c7, __VMLINUX_SYMBOL_STR(xfrm_calg_get_byname) }, { 0x778770, __VMLINUX_SYMBOL_STR(xfrm_ealg_get_byname) }, { 0x12da5bb2, __VMLINUX_SYMBOL_STR(__kmalloc) }, { 0xe122af95, __VMLINUX_SYMBOL_STR(xfrm_aalg_get_byname) }, { 0xb9e5852, __VMLINUX_SYMBOL_STR(xfrm_aead_get_byname) }, { 0xc5d6950e, __VMLINUX_SYMBOL_STR(xfrm_state_alloc) }, { 0xe914e41e, __VMLINUX_SYMBOL_STR(strcpy) }, { 0xe2fae716, __VMLINUX_SYMBOL_STR(kmemdup) }, { 0x1c86a899, __VMLINUX_SYMBOL_STR(xfrm_state_walk_done) }, { 0x55ad581f, __VMLINUX_SYMBOL_STR(xfrm_policy_walk) }, { 0xe5ed5467, __VMLINUX_SYMBOL_STR(xfrm_policy_walk_init) }, { 0x2e5810c6, __VMLINUX_SYMBOL_STR(__aeabi_unwind_cpp_pr1) }, { 0x8add1ce4, __VMLINUX_SYMBOL_STR(xfrm_policy_walk_done) }, { 0x80a7f5e2, __VMLINUX_SYMBOL_STR(xfrm_audit_state_delete) }, { 0x8b8c6bc0, __VMLINUX_SYMBOL_STR(__xfrm_state_delete) }, { 0xa8856f9a, __VMLINUX_SYMBOL_STR(km_state_expired) }, { 0x9c058d80, __VMLINUX_SYMBOL_STR(xfrm_policy_destroy) }, { 0xff1ba6b4, __VMLINUX_SYMBOL_STR(xfrm_policy_byid) }, { 0x1e047854, __VMLINUX_SYMBOL_STR(warn_slowpath_fmt) }, { 0x98a53083, __VMLINUX_SYMBOL_STR(km_policy_expired) }, { 0xddf13877, __VMLINUX_SYMBOL_STR(xfrm_audit_policy_delete) }, { 0xcbd26c48, __VMLINUX_SYMBOL_STR(xfrm_policy_delete) }, { 0x6669c9cf, __VMLINUX_SYMBOL_STR(xfrm_policy_bysel_ctx) }, { 0xaa62c147, __VMLINUX_SYMBOL_STR(xfrm_state_flush) }, { 0x3c5cb202, __VMLINUX_SYMBOL_STR(km_policy_notify) }, { 0x4de052c7, __VMLINUX_SYMBOL_STR(xfrm_policy_flush) }, { 0xc315d3, __VMLINUX_SYMBOL_STR(km_state_notify) }, { 0xcce46558, __VMLINUX_SYMBOL_STR(__xfrm_state_destroy) }, { 0x3a7f8b86, __VMLINUX_SYMBOL_STR(__local_bh_enable) }, { 0xdb3d1c63, __VMLINUX_SYMBOL_STR(netlink_unicast) }, { 0xeaab84d4, __VMLINUX_SYMBOL_STR(__local_bh_disable) }, { 0xbfec7beb, __VMLINUX_SYMBOL_STR(xfrm_state_lookup) }, { 0x11e60b71, __VMLINUX_SYMBOL_STR(xfrm_migrate) }, { 0xa610d25, __VMLINUX_SYMBOL_STR(xfrm_policy_hash_rebuild) }, { 0xbf9416c4, __VMLINUX_SYMBOL_STR(rt_spin_unlock) }, { 0xc481409d, __VMLINUX_SYMBOL_STR(rt_spin_lock) }, { 0xe17f3bcc, __VMLINUX_SYMBOL_STR(_mutex_unlock) }, { 0x6b87d079, __VMLINUX_SYMBOL_STR(netlink_rcv_skb) }, { 0xf76aab13, __VMLINUX_SYMBOL_STR(_mutex_lock) }, { 0x5a37462c, __VMLINUX_SYMBOL_STR(netlink_kernel_release) }, { 0x609f1c7e, __VMLINUX_SYMBOL_STR(synchronize_net) }, { 0x7ac29a75, __VMLINUX_SYMBOL_STR(xfrm_policy_alloc) }, { 0xa3d7c60a, __VMLINUX_SYMBOL_STR(nla_reserve) }, { 0xdb7305a1, __VMLINUX_SYMBOL_STR(__stack_chk_fail) }, { 0x1b190dff, __VMLINUX_SYMBOL_STR(netlink_broadcast) }, { 0xec18550d, __VMLINUX_SYMBOL_STR(init_net) }, { 0xe15450db, __VMLINUX_SYMBOL_STR(__alloc_skb) }, { 0x8f678b07, __VMLINUX_SYMBOL_STR(__stack_chk_guard) }, { 0x16305289, __VMLINUX_SYMBOL_STR(warn_slowpath_null) }, { 0x645c27a5, __VMLINUX_SYMBOL_STR(skb_trim) }, { 0x7c850727, __VMLINUX_SYMBOL_STR(nla_put) }, { 0xda5db0e0, __VMLINUX_SYMBOL_STR(__nlmsg_put) }, { 0x9d669763, __VMLINUX_SYMBOL_STR(memcpy) }, { 0xfa2a45e, __VMLINUX_SYMBOL_STR(__memzero) }, { 0x2469810f, __VMLINUX_SYMBOL_STR(__rcu_read_unlock) }, { 0xb17027dc, __VMLINUX_SYMBOL_STR(netlink_has_listeners) }, { 0x8d522714, __VMLINUX_SYMBOL_STR(__rcu_read_lock) }, { 0xefd6cf06, __VMLINUX_SYMBOL_STR(__aeabi_unwind_cpp_pr0) }, }; static const char __module_depends[] __used __attribute__((section(".modinfo"))) = "depends=xfrm_algo";